The SMCJ70A-TR belongs to the category of semiconductor devices, specifically transient voltage suppressor diodes.
It is used to protect sensitive electronic components from voltage transients induced by lightning, inductive load switching, and electrostatic discharge.
The SMCJ70A-TR is typically available in a DO-214AB (SMC) package.
The essence of the SMCJ70A-TR lies in its ability to divert excessive current away from sensitive components, thereby safeguarding them from damage.
It is commonly packaged in reels or trays, with quantities varying based on manufacturer specifications.
The SMCJ70A-TR typically has two pins, with the anode connected to the positive side and the cathode connected to the negative side of the circuit.
When a voltage transient occurs, the SMCJ70A-TR conducts current to limit the voltage across the protected circuit. It acts as a shunt to divert excess energy away from sensitive components.
The SMCJ70A-TR is widely used in various applications including: - Telecommunications equipment - Automotive electronics - Industrial control systems - Consumer electronics
Some alternative models to the SMCJ70A-TR include: - P6KE68CA - 1.5KE75CA - SMBJ70A
